Federal Money for Technology in Education

Officials are expected to announce the creation of the National Center for Research in Advanced Information and Digital Technologies, a grant-providing trust to explore how schools, libraries and other nonprofits can best use the latest digital technology. The fund will receive an initial federal appropriation of $500,000 and will also seek funding from private sources.
